Sabayon Linux is an operating system powered by the Linux kernel and GNU. There are many Linux flavors, but most geeks just call them distributions. Sabayon a Linux distribution, though, and try to provide their users the best and most complete computing experience.
Sabayon Linux uses Gentoo Linux as its base. It is (and always will be) 100% compatible with it. Sabayon is one of the most scalable distributions and are happy to support everyone from the most creative kernel hacker to the newbie.
How is Sabayon Linux different from other distributions?
- Sabayon offers a complete out-of-the-box experience, it comes with pre-installed media codecs, drivers, and games.
- New versions are released in a short amount of time. This means that you don't have to go through the headaches of updating by hand to the latest and greatest software available. Also, you don't have to fiddle around with updates, making this distribution that much easier.
- Unlike most other distributions, it's completely independent from commercial interests. No big firm stands behind Sabayon Linux and dictates what it should do. The developers of Sabayon Linux are all users from other Distributions, so they started to make a distribution "from users for users".
